Automatizing legal practices is a multifaceted undertaking that requires a variety of tools and systems. To maximize the benefits start by determining what processes are most suited to automation. Start with document creation, document reviews, client intake, schedules and marketing campaigns.
A reliable legal document automation software solution lets attorneys quickly create custom documents for each client and matter without having to manually input information. Document generation is more accurate and reduces time by using templates for discovery and pleadings. In addition, integrating your document automation system with legal practice management software will eliminate the need to monitor billable time manually. Instead when the document is created, it’s automatically filed to the correct case and client file based upon the relevant data inputs.
